What the Russian president is referring to is what he calls “the US pre-emptive strike idea.” He warned that the risk of nuclear conflict was growing.
Russia may consider officially including in its military doctrine the possibility of launching a preventive nuclear strike to disarm the enemy. This was told by Vladimir Putin to reporters after the summit in Kyrgyzstan, Bloomberg writes.
“We are thinking about it. If we are talking about a disarming strike, maybe we should consider using the strategies of our American partners,” Putin said, citing what he called US strategy of using precision-guided missiles for pre-emptive strikes. .
Recall that Putin’s comments on the nuclear issue became the second this week. On Wednesday, he said the risk of nuclear war was rising and called Russia’s arsenal a “deterrent” in conflicts. Russia’s doctrine now provides for the use of nuclear weapons as a last resort in the event of a threat to the state’s existence.
